RGMCET Cutoff 2024 (Expected)

RGMCET cutoff will be released at the time of AP EAPCET counselling 2024 by APSCHE. The counselling will be conducted in July 2024 tentatively. The expected RGMCET Cutoff 2024 is 20295 - 20299 for the B.Tech Computer Science Engineering course through the AP EAPCET exam. The cutoff will also depend on the category of candidates. Candidates who wish to get admission to the B.Tech Data Science course at RGMCET must aim for a rank between 32845  and 32849. Admission to BTech courses at RGMCET  is done through the AP EAPCET exam. Similarly, for B.Tech Electronics & Communication Engineering, the expected cutoff 2024 for RGMCET  is 40215 - 40219.

RGM College of Engineering and Technology cutoff 2023 has not yet been released. Since the results are already out, the cutoff for the year 2023 will be out soon. However, RGMCET previous year's cutoff trends give us an idea about the current year's cutoff. In the year 2022, RGM College of Engineering and Technology cutoff rank (closing) for BTech in CSE was 19629. Since you have a 34412 rank, the chances of getting admission to this branch are less. You can opt for BTech at Rajeev Gandhi Memorial College of Engineering and Technology for some different streams such as Computer Science and Engineering and Business Systems, Mechanical Engineering, Electronics and Communication Engineering, Civil Engineering or Electrical and Electronics Engineering as their cutoff last year was 39581, 77075, 36137, 97028 and 54417.The chances of getting admission in these streams are quite high.
